Chemical Process Designing and Simulation for Industrial Applications

In the realm of chemical engineering, effectively designing and simulating industrial processes is paramount to achieving desired outcomes. Chemical process design encompasses a multidisciplinary approach that integrates principles of chemistry, thermodynamics, fluid mechanics, and control theory to develop novel processes for transforming chemical products. Simulation plays a crucial role in this process, providing a virtual platform to model process behavior under various operating conditions before deployment.

Powerful simulation software packages are employed to create accurate models of chemical reactors, separation units, and other process equipment. These simulations allow engineers to fine-tune process parameters, decrease energy consumption, increase product yields, and validate the safety and sustainability of industrial operations.
